The Missouri Department of Revenue: An Overview

The Missouri Department of Revenue is the state agency responsible for collecting and administering taxes, including income tax, sales tax, and property tax. The DOR is also responsible for providing tax-related information and assistance to taxpayers and businesses. The DOR is headed by the Director of Revenue, who is appointed by the Governor of Missouri with the consent of the Missouri Senate. The DOR has offices in Jefferson City, St. Louis, Springfield, and Kansas City.

FAQ about Missouri Department of Revenue Jefferson City Missouri

What is the address of the Missouri Department of Revenue Jefferson City Missouri?

101 West High Street, Jefferson City, MO 65101

What are the business hours of the Missouri Department of Revenue Jefferson City Missouri?

Monday-Friday: 7:30 AM – 5:00 PM

Can I make an appointment at the Missouri Department of Revenue Jefferson City Missouri?

Yes, you can make an appointment online or by calling (573) 751-4191.
